I have auditing enabled on my Azure SQL instance and I've noticed lately that whenever the AUDIT SESSION CHANGED action occurs, if a DB connection is attempted at that moment, it will fail with Login failed for user '<username>'. I've noticed this happening once a day in our logs when the audit session change occurs.
Is this expected behavior and we need to retry to connection or is there something else going on that I'm missing?
